Output 11907aec12a592fe97645039a0d0778faefe4fdc667dfdfa1983cb112e059c87:2

value
634086
script pubkey
OP_HASH160 OP_PUSHBYTES_20 32efdcf3c1d49fd1379b9a6979d90f83588d0744 OP_EQUAL
address
36LM47dxSn2kXFPyrbTi5CpfR5AViJ7aDd
transaction
11907aec12a592fe97645039a0d0778faefe4fdc667dfdfa1983cb112e059c87
confirmations
141633
spent
true